Raising children in today's society can be very difficult. The pressures that are placed on our young ones are tremendous compared to those that we faced, and our parents faced. But technology has increased the amount of resources that are available to us, as today's FamSite shows.
Called Parenting Resources for the 21st Century, this site is designed to help anyone who is responsible for raising and caring for children. Whether you are a grandparent and raising grandchildren, caring for foster children, or a single parent, there is something at this site that will be of help to you. Subjects include school violence, organized sports, child abuse, nutrition, literacy; the list goes on and on. There is an incredible amount of links to other sites that help to provide focused assistance on the area that visitors are interested.
